Detailed Description
The present invention will be further described with reference to the accompanying drawings and embodiments.
Please refer to fig. 1, fig. 2 and fig. 3 in combination, wherein fig. 1 is a schematic structural diagram of a preferred embodiment of a plant seedling planting device for garden modification construction according to the present invention; FIG. 2 is a use scene diagram of the plant seedling planting device for garden reconstruction provided by the utility model; fig. 3 is an enlarged schematic view of a portion a shown in fig. 1. A vegetation seedling planting device for garden improvement construction includes: the water bucket comprises a water bucket 1, wherein a handle 2 is fixedly connected to the water bucket 1; the pressing component 3 is fixed inside the handle 2, the pressing component 3 comprises a pressing block 31, a pressing plate 32 is fixedly connected to the pressing block 31, a first spring 33 is fixedly connected to the pressing plate 32, a supporting plate 34 is fixedly connected inside the handle 2, and a steel wire 35 is fixedly connected to the pressing plate 32; the watering assembly 4 is fixed at the bottom of the water bucket 1, the watering assembly 4 comprises an annular shell 41, a lifting plate 42 is slidably connected inside the annular shell 41, a first drainage port 43 is formed in the lifting plate 42, a second drainage port 44 is formed in the annular shell 41, and a second spring 45 is fixedly connected to the lifting plate 42; the compaction assembly 5 is fixed at the bottom of the annular shell 41, the compaction assembly 5 comprises a supporting barrel 51, a compaction disc 52 is fixedly connected to the bottom of the supporting barrel 51, a connecting plate 53 is fixedly connected to the compaction disc 52, a rotating rod 54 is rotatably connected to the connecting plate 53, a supporting rod 55 is fixedly connected to the rotating rod 54, a supporting block 56 is fixedly connected to one end of the supporting rod 55, and a placing groove 57 is formed in the supporting block 56.
The top of cask 1 is provided with the water inlet to water inlet department is sealed by sealed lid, and the one end and the lifter plate 42 fixed connection of copper wire 35, and copper wire 35 and annular shell 41 sliding connection, the junction of copper wire 35 and annular shell 41 is provided with the sealing member, avoids the junction to leak water.
A third spring 6 is fixedly connected to the support rod 55, and one end of the third spring 6 is fixedly connected to the inner surface of the support cylinder 51.
The third spring 6 pushes the support rod 55 to incline the support rod 55 by a certain angle before use, and pulls the support rod 55 to keep the support rod 55 after inclining by a certain angle, so as to avoid an overlarge angle.
The wire winding device comprises a water barrel 1, wherein wire winding barrels 7 are fixedly connected to two sides of the water barrel 1, steel wires 35 are located inside the wire winding barrels 7, and the steel wires 35 are connected with the inner surfaces of the wire winding barrels 7 in a sliding mode.
The take-up drum 7 accommodates the wire 35.
The pressing block 31 is slidably connected to the grip 2, and the pressing plate 32 is slidably connected to the inner surface of the grip 2.
The push block 31 and the push plate 32 can move up and down inside the grip 2.
The steel wire 35 is slidably connected with the supporting plate 34, and the annular shell 41 is arranged at the bottom of the water barrel 1.
The first and second drain ports 43 and 44 are alternately arranged, and the second spring 45 is located at the top of the lifting plate 42.
The first and second drain ports 43 and 44 are no longer aligned, so that water inside the water tub 1 does not continue to flow out of the second drain port 44 when the elevating plate 42 is brought into contact with the bottom of the annular housing 41.
The supporting cylinder 51 is fixed at the bottom of the annular shell 41, two supporting blocks 56 are arranged, the two supporting blocks 56 are symmetrically distributed on two sides of the supporting cylinder 51, and the structures of the two supporting blocks 56 are the same.
Two support blocks 56 support both sides of the seedling.
The utility model provides a vegetable seedling planting device is used in gardens transformation construction's theory of operation as follows:
s1: when soil around the planted seedlings needs to be compacted, the handle 2 is held, the handle 2 is lifted, the two supporting blocks 56 are located on two sides of the seedlings, the handle 2 is pushed downwards, the bucket 1 is driven to move downwards by downward movement of the handle 2, the support cylinder 51 is driven to move downwards by downward movement of the bucket 1, the compaction disc 52 is driven to move downwards by downward movement of the support cylinder 51, and the compaction disc 52 compacts the periphery of the seedlings by downward movement of the compaction disc 52.
S2: and the two supporting blocks 56 support the seedlings in real time, the pressing block 31 is pulled upwards after compaction is completed, the pressing block 31 moves upwards to drive the pressing plate 32 to move upwards, the pressing plate 32 moves upwards to drive one end of the steel wire 35 to move upwards, one end of the steel wire 35 moves upwards to drive the other end of the steel wire 35 to move upwards, the other end of the steel wire 35 moves upwards to drive the lifting plate 42 to move upwards, the lifting plate 42 moves upwards to enable the lifting plate 42 not to seal the second water drainage port 44 any more, so that water in the water bucket 1 flows into the bottom of the lifting plate 42 from the first water drainage port 43 and flows out from the second water drainage port 44, and watering can be performed on the periphery of the seedlings.
Compared with the prior art, the utility model provides a vegetable seedling planting device is used in gardens transformation construction has following beneficial effect:
through promoting handle 2 downwards, make handle 2 drive compaction dish 52 downstream to can carry out the compaction to soil around the seedling, avoid the loss of moisture to make the survival rate of seedling reduce at the excessive speed, and press real-time by supporting block 56 to support the seedling to soil, avoid empting of seedling, water by mouth of a river 44 under the second around the seedling after the compaction, support the seedling by supporting block 56 when watering, thereby avoid rivers to wash the problem that the seedling arrived.
